展开

关键词

MongoDB数据插入、删除、、批量

批量 例1: db.getCollection('bond_sentiment_news').find({"source" : 2,"siteUrl" : "http://www.21jingji.com 3.小技巧  如果你想清除一数据量十分庞大的集合直接删除该集合并且重建立索引的办法比直接用remove的效率会高很多 3. MongoDB数据 强硬的文档替换式操作 // 语法 db. [collectionName].update({查询器},{修改器},false, true) 即添加第四参数,该参数为true,则批量,为false,则一条  ? 4. 这里有一摘自MongoDB权威指南的findAndModify函数的介绍: findAndModify的调用方式和普通的略有不同,还有点慢,这是因为它要等待数据库的响应。 它一次只能处理一文档,也不能执行upsert操作,只能已有文档。 相比普通来说,findAndModify速度要慢一些。

17K73

sql server 表的

table tmp_cup ( a varchar(20), b varchar(50), c varchar(20) ) select * from t_customer --//简称列 update t_customer set SHORTNAME=(select shortname from tmp_cup where a=custid) 不过如此的话, 如果子查询的查询返回多条数据的话就有可能报错 :消息 512,级别 16,状态 1,第 1 行 子查询返回的值不止一。 所以,如果要求许可的话最好在子查询里添一:district 即:update t_customer set SHORTNAME=(select district shortname from tmp_cup

26630
  • 广告
    关闭

    腾讯云618采购季来袭!

    一键领取预热专享618元代金券,2核2G云服务器爆品秒杀低至18元!云产品首单低0.8折起,企业用户购买域名1元起…

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    判断是否为null,来表的

    最后要判断这条件存在才进行。 %'    其中 RECORD.dealNumber = synrecord.businessid,  ORGAN.userid= RECORD.APPLYUSERID 判断是否为null,判断是否为符和数时的写法不一样 当为数时, CASE WHEN columnName is null THEN 0 ELSE columnName END

    11200

    张表,的长度,然后赋值给另一

    张表,的长度,然后赋值给另一。 语法:SUBSTR(string,start, [length]) string:表示源符串,即要截取的符串。 如果start是负数,则从string符串末尾开始算起。 length:可选项,表示截取符串长度。 instr 函数:返回子符串在源符串中的位置 语法:INSTR(string,child_string,[start],[show_time]) string:表示源符串。 是因为截取源符串,从1开始到获取(第一'CK'出现位置)进行符串截取,如果不减去1的话,这其中也包含C这位置的符,再减去1即可得到不包含‘CK’的符串。

    10500

    MongoDB(14)- 查询 null 或缺少的文档

    item 的文档 > db.inventory.find( { item: null } ) { "_id" : 1, "item" : null } { "_id" : 2 } 如果我想单独的把值有 null 的文档找出来或者把没有 item 的文档找出来呢? 只查询包含值为 null 的 item > db.inventory.find( { item : { $type: 10 } } ) { "_id" : 1, "item" : null } 还记得吗 ,在 BSON 数据类型里面,null 的序号是 10 只查询不包含 item 的文档 > db.inventory.find({ item :{ $exists : false } }) { "_ } 记住如果想查询不包含/包含的文档,是用 $exists 操作符哦

    18520

    mongodb 删除内嵌list

    multi : 可选,mongodb 默认是false,只找到的第一条记录,如果这参数为true,就把按条件查出来多条记录全部。 writeConcern :可选,抛出异常的级别。 Mongodb$rename操作符 一、定义 $rename操作符名有如下格式: {$rename: { <field1>: <newName1>, <field2& gt;: <newName2>, ... } } 名必须和已经存在的名不一样,使用点号去指定一内嵌的文档的; 考虑如下集合文档: db.students.update( 二、规则 $rename操作符重命名符合条件的文档名; 如果文档已经存在一,$reanme操作符将会删除掉这并且重命名指定的; 如果$rename操作符重命名的不存在那么操作符什么也不做 : 重命名一内嵌文档,调用$rename操作符使用点号引用,如果重命名的是同一内嵌文档中的也使用点号引用,如下: db.students.update( { _id: 1 },

    1.2K20

    MongoDB,删除

    db.yourcollection.update({},{$set:{"名称":""},false,true) 删除 db.yourcollection.update({},{ $unset:{"删除名称":""},false,true) 我的博客即将搬运同步至腾讯云+社区,邀请大家一同入驻:https://cloud.tencent.com/developer/support-plan

    76341

    MongoDB类型

    类型编号: 1 Double 浮点型  2 String UTF-8符串都可表示为符串类型的数据  3 Object 对象,嵌套另外的文档  4 Array 值的集合或者列表可以表示成数组   16 32-bit integer 32位整数类型  17 Timestamp 特殊语义的时间戳数据类型  18 64-bit integer 64位整数类型 instanceof函数,判断类型 db.getCollection('bond_sentiment_bulletin').find({address:{$type:"string"}}) //查询address数据类型为符串 查询附件存在的 在MongoDB中的符串必须是有效的UTF-8。 Integer : 这种类型是用来存储一数值。整数可以是32位或64位,这取决于您的服务器。 Null : 这种类型是用来存储一Null值。 Symbol : 此数据类型用于符串相同,但它通常是保留给特定符号类型的语言使用。

    3.4K50

    django实现改数据库以及内数据

    看文档发现一行代码就能搞定状态和和改数据,挺有意思,分享一下 改staff人员状态以及在username后加上_lizhi,成为username_lizhi的状态 Staff.objects.filter (id=get_id).update(action_flag=0,username=Concat(F(‘username’), Value(“_lizhi”))) 补充知识:一内存储多值以, 分割如何查询 需求: 一用户表,里share_ids的存储格式为1,2,3,4 ,要查询出来所有share_ids带4的数据 数据表存储格式: ? 解决思路: 使用FIND_IN_SET函数进行查询 原生SQL示例: select * from admin where FIND_IN_SET(‘4’,share_ids) 以上这篇django实现改数据库以及内数据就是小编分享给大家的全部内容了 ,希望能给大家一参考。

    41720

    mysql替换中的

    比如:  Msql里面的表的里面存储的是一人的地址,有一天这地址的里面的地 名变了,那么他的地址也就要变: 比如: 原来是: number addr 01 中国浙江xxx 02 中国浙江xxx 03 中国浙江xxx  现在地址改了 浙江 搬到了 上海 ··· 所以,addr里面的所有的值,都要把 浙江 改为 上海 解决方法: sql语句: update 表名 set 名=REPLACE (名,'原来的值','要修改的值') 当然,也可以添加条件: update test set addr=REPLACE

    62760

    mysql替换中的

    比如:  Msql里面的表的里面存储的是一人的地址,有一天这地址的里面的地 名变了,那么他的地址也就要变: 比如: 原来是: number addr 01 中国浙江xxx 02 中国浙江xxx 03 中国浙江xxx  现在地址改了 浙江 搬到了 上海 ··· 所以,addr里面的所有的值 ,都要把 浙江 改为 上海 解决方法: sql语句: update 表名 set 名=REPLACE (名,'原来的值','要修改的值') 当然,也可以添加条件: update test set

    37760

    mysql替换中的

    比如:  Msql里面的表的里面存储的是一人的地址,有一天这地址的里面的地 名变了,那么他的地址也就要变: 比如: 原来是: number addr 01 中国浙江xxx 02 中国浙江xxx 03 中国浙江xxx  现在地址改了 浙江 搬到了 上海 ··· 所以,addr里面的所有的值 ,都要把 浙江 改为 上海 解决方法: sql语句: update 表名 set 名=REPLACE (名,'原来的值','要修改的值') 当然,也可以添加条件: update test set

    26220

    mongodb查询数据库中中的值包含符串的方法

    72130

    update自添加是否会旧数据

    update自添加是否会旧数据 验证:一张具备自的表,如果增一,原表数据的update_time是否会? 1、创建一张自的表 CREATE TABLE `bohaitest`( `id` INT(10) UNSIGNED NOT NULL AUTO_INCREMENT COMMENT '主键', 3.条记录,对应update_time值随即 mysql> update bohaitest set ent_wei_flag = 1 where saler_id=100; Query 28 17:55:43 | 0 | | 3 | 300 | 0 | 0 | | 0 | 2022-04-28 17:55:44 | 2022-04-28 17:55:44 | 0 | 验证:一张具备自的表 ,如果增一,原表数据的update_time是否会

    6640

    tp给加减法

    tp5给增加减少值 减少: this->model->where('drug_id', this->model->where('drug_id', tp6给增加减少值 减少: this

    11730

    Golang MongoDB Driver 符合条件的数组元素的

    MongoDB 的 Shell 里修改文档里符合条件的数组里的值的,可以这样: db.collection.updateMany( { <query conditions> }, identifier>]" : value } }, { arrayFilters: [ { <identifier>: <condition> } ] } ) 而在 GoLang 中我们需要使用 MongoDB 比如有一 Collection 里每文档是这样的: { "name": "..

    1.1K41

    Mongodb在查询是否存在,执行删除,python中排序和创建索引

    查询是否存在 查询course表中,存在lectures_count的记录信息 db.course.find( { “lectures.lectures_count”: { $exists: true } } ) 参数:ture或者false 使用update命令,删除单一 update命令 update命令格式: db.collection.update(criteria,objNew ,upsert,multi) 参数说明: criteria:查询条件 objNew:update对象和一些操作符 upsert:如果不存在update的记录,是否插入objNew这的文档,true multi:默认是false,只找到的第一条记录。如果为true,把按条件查询出来的记录全部。 ,然后多doc删除 根据条件往表里插入一 db.lecture.update({“course_id”:”5352d5ab92fc7705666ae8c9”},{$set:{“file_type

    2.3K80

    Mongodb在查询是否存在,执行删除,python中排序和创建索引

    查询是否存在 查询course表中,存在lectures_count的记录信息 db.course.find( { “lectures.lectures_count”: { $exists : true } } ) 参数:ture或者false 使用update命令,删除单一 update命令 update命令格式: db.collection.update(criteria,objNew ,upsert,multi) 参数说明: criteria:查询条件 objNew:update对象和一些操作符 upsert:如果不存在update的记录,是否插入objNew这的文档,true multi:默认是false,只找到的第一条记录。如果为true,把按条件查询出来的记录全部。 ,然后多doc删除 根据条件往表里插入一 db.lecture.update({“course_id”:”5352d5ab92fc7705666ae8c9”},{$set:{“file_type

    17920

    mysql 包含符的函数

    通过sql查询语句,查询中包含特定符串: 例子:查询e_book表的types包含符串"3",有下面4种方式 select * from e_book where types like

    1.9K40

    DTO返回JSON时,不展示;DTO返回JSON时,展示的key

    //DTO返回JSON时,不展示 @JsonIgnore private String addresses; //DTO返回JSON时,展示的key @JsonProperty

    60430

    相关产品

    • 云数据库 MongoDB

      云数据库 MongoDB

      文档数据库 MongoDB是腾讯云 打造的高性能 NoSQL 数据库,100% 完全兼容 MongoDB 协议,同时高度兼容 DynamoDB 协议,提供稳定丰富的监控管理,弹性可扩展、自动容灾,适用于文档型数据库场景,使您无需自建灾备体系及控制管理系统。

    相关资讯

    热门标签

    扫码关注云+社区

    领取腾讯云代金券